The Apkhyarta (Ap'hyartsa) is a bowed long-neck lute from Abkhazia.[1] Bowed instrumend of 1-2 strings played in Abkhazia. Ap'hyartsa, a two-stringed instrument with a narrow spindle-shaped frame, played with a bow and usually carved from alder wood.[2][3]
